Elaine Mitchell was born June 26, 1958 to parents Thomas Eddie Wheeler and Inez Harris. She was the third of the five siblings.
Elaine joined church at an early age under the leadership of Reverend G.C. Coggs at New Light Missionary Baptist Church, where her family led by her mother Inez Harris served for many years as an usher. So being a young child, she served God where her mother lead her. She really believed in God and as she grew older, she realized many lessons about God her mother taught her.
Her four sons were the loves of her life.
Elaine worked many jobs in Vicksburg, Mississippi and Tallulah, Louisiana; slot attendant, cook, delivered meals to the elderly, and homemaker for Madison Voluntary Council on Aging.
She was receded in death by her father, Thomas Eddie Wheeler; mother, Inez Harris; brothers, Eddie Wheeler and Thomas Harris; and sister, Hazel Harris.
Elaine leaves to cherish her memories: four sons, Lorenzo Wheeler of Las Vegas, Nevada, Terry Wheeler (Appolonia), Deon McCray, and Ricky McCray of Tallulah, Louisiana; sister, Katherine Williams of New Orleans, Louisiana; brother, Sterling Wheeler (Robin) of Desoto, Texas; eight grandchildren, ten great-grandchildren, special family friend Calvin Washington, and a host of nephews, nieces, other relatives, and friends.
